Changing a Display’s Width
To change the width of a display in a room
1 Click the display whose width you wish to configure.
2 Click the Width box in the Properties pane.
3 Select the appropriate unit of measurement from the list that appears inside the Width
box and type the width.
4 On the File menu, click Save.
Changing a Display’s Rotation
Notes
• The following systems do not support display rotation:
• Kaleido-MX, and Kaleido-Modular-X systems configured with a 4K UHD
room
• Kaleido-MX 4K
• KMV-3901/3911, and Kaleido-XQUAD
• For rotation to work properly on the monitor wall, the Display Rotation
option must be enabled on the corresponding output card (in the case of
a Kaleido-X, Kaleido-MX, or Kaleido-Modular-X multiviewer) or HDMI
output port (in the case of a Kaleido-X16). The option can be enabled and
